description
the figi structure defined , copyrighted object management group. bloomberg l.p. registration authority , certified provider of standard. figi have been created more 300 million unique securities, representing asset classes of financial markets. figi 12-character alpha-numerical code not contain information characterizing financial instruments, serves uniform unique global identification. once issued, figi never reused , represents same instrument in perpetuity.
unique figis identify securities individual exchanges on trade. composite figis issued represent unique securities across related exchanges. instance, apple inc. common stock trades on 14 exchanges in united states. there exists unique figi identify common stock on each individual exchange, composite figi represent company s common stock traded on united states exchanges.

figi structure
a figi consists of 3 parts: two-character prefix, g third character; 8 character alpha-numeric code not contain english vowels , e , , o , or u ; , single check digit.
in total, encoding supports more 852 billion potential values, under initial bbg prefix. in total, there on 330 trillion potential available identifiers.
structural rules
the permissible characters use within figi subset of iso 8859-1 follows:
all upper case iso 8859-1 consonants (including y).
the single digit integers 0 – 9.
while string semantically meaningless, there specific structure used. syntax rules twelve characters follows:
characters 1 , 2:
* combination of upper case consonants following exceptions:
* bs, bm, gg, gb, vg
the purpose of restriction reduce chances resulting identifier may identical isin string. (strictly speaking, duplicate not problem strings designate different things, care has been taken reduce ambiguity.) way isin constructed first 2 characters correspond country of issuance. third character, depending on issuing organization typically numeral. however, in case of united kingdom, letter g assigned. using letter g our third character (see below), combinations may come within isin incorporates consonants bsg (bahamas), bmg (bermuda), ggg (guernsey), gbg (united kingdom) , vgg (british virgin islands). reason united kingdom issues isin numbers entities within broader jurisdiction.
character 3:
* upper case letter g (for global )
characters 4 – 11:
* combination of upper case consonants , numerals 0 – 9
character 12:
* check digit (0 – 9) calculated follows:
letters converted integers illustrated below. using first 11 characters , beginning @ last character in integer format , working right left, every second integer multiplied two. resulting string of integers (numbers greater 10 become 2 separate digits) added up. subtract total next higher integer ending in zero. if total obtained when summing digits number ending in zero, check digit zero.
issuance
unique figis published bloomberg l.p. , datasets both searchable , available download via bloomberg open symbology website. figis never reused , once issued, represent instrument in perpetuity. instrument s figi never changes result of corporate action. interested parties may request access bulk , individual lookup facilities, regardless of existing relationship bloomberg l.p. or lack thereof.
figis assigned unique financial instruments on proactive basis. figi has not been assigned reason, request can submitted have identifier assigned, long request in line standard , stated assignment rules.
